If you look at the address bar of your browser, you'll see that instead of a generic icon, many websites provide an icon for their site.
In my case, SRP still has the default IE icon next to its address. It is also this icon that is used in favorites or bookmarks.
If we provide an icon, then a bookmark to SRP will be visible as that icon.
